概括
本案例研究强调了在76岁被诊断出心律失常性右心室心肌病 (ARVC),这是最新记录的情况. 右心室血管造影证实了ARVC,揭示了特征性的"堆 d'assiettes"成像.

背景情况:
- 节律失调性右室心肌病变 (ARVC) 是一种遗传性心肌疾病.
- 它通常影响年轻人,导致心室节律失常和心力衰竭.
- 晚期发病的ARVC很少见,这给诊断带来了挑战.
研究的目的:
- 报告一个独特的心律失常性右室心肌病变 (ARVC) 病例,呈现非常晚.
- 强调右心室血管造影在具有挑战性的ARVC病例中的诊断效用.
- 为了解ARVC的各种临床表现作出贡献.
主要方法:
- 临床表现是急性不补偿右心力衰竭和心室性心力衰竭.
- 诊断工作包括心电图,心声图,冠状动脉图,心脏MRI,信号平均心电图和RV血管图.
- 分析了特征性的心电图发现 (epsilon波,反向T波) 和成像特征.
主要成果:
- 一名76岁的男性出现了症状,心电图发现表明ARVC.
- 心脏成像显示了显著的右心室扩张,功能障碍和纤维脂肪替代.
- 右心室血管造影显示了病理学上的"堆"标志,证实了ARVC.
结论:
- 节律失调的右心室心肌病变 (ARVC) 可以在生命的晚期呈现异常.
- 右心室血管造影仍然是诊断ARVC的关键工具,特别是在复杂或晚发病例中.
- 这个病例代表了ARVC呈现的最古老的记录年龄,扩大了已知的疾病谱.
